Dear candidate, admission in LNMIIT is done in 4 ways:
Direct mode(through JEE Main)
DASA(Direct Admission to students from Abroad) mode(through SAT)
Lateral Entry(through JEE Main)
Board Topper mode:
Top 2 students in Class 12th Examination in the academic year 2019-20 of all those Central and State Boards in India
